| Iowa Escapee Caught, 3 Still On Run |
| By qctimes.com |
| Published: 01/14/2011 |
|
One of four men who escaped Jan. 6 from an Iowa Department of Corrections residential facility in Davenport has been captured. Deven Jeffrey White, 18, is charged with a felony probation violation. His bond is set at $10,000 cash only and he is being held at the Scott County Jail. White was captured before noon Thursday in Clinton, Iowa, said Rich Aleksiejczyk, a probation and parole officer with the Iowa Department of Corrections, 7th Judicial District. “We’d gotten some tips and our friends in Clinton followed up and made it work,” Aleksiejczyk said.
